NHTSA safety recall
Recall 23V114000: 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:PROPULSION SYSTEM
LORDSTOWN EV CORP · Reported to NHTSA Feb 22, 2023

The defect
Lordstown EV Corp (Lordstown) is recalling certain 2023 Endurance electric pickup trucks. The high-voltage cable between the inverter and motor may experience a fault that causes a loss of drive power and the vehicle cannot be restarted once turned off.
The risk
A loss of drive power can increase the risk of a crash.
The remedy
Lordstown will replace the high-voltage cable assembly,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ed March 10, 2023. Owners may contact Lordstown customer service at 1-248-522-9100.

A safety recall is issued when a manufacturer or NHTSA determines that a vehicle has a safety-related defect or does not comply with a federal motor vehicle safety standard. Recall repairs are free. Whether a specific vehicle is covered depends on its VIN — a recall listed for a model year does not necessarily apply to every vehicle of that year.
